New York Mets vs Atlanta Braves
September 16, 2009 Box Score

The box score below is an accurate record of events for the baseball contest played on September 16, 2009 at Turner Field. The Atlanta Braves defeated the New York Mets and the box score is "ready to surrender its truth to the knowing eye."

  E–Murphy (13), McCann (11).  DP–Atlanta 2. Kawakami-Escobar-LaRoche, Escobar-LaRoche.  PB–Thole (2).  2B–New York Francoeur (27,off Kawakami); Beltran (22,off Acosta), Atlanta Infante (7,off Parnell); Prado 2 (27,off Parnell 2); McCann (35,off Parnell); Anderson (24,off Rodriguez).  HR–New York Santos (7,8th inning off Gonzalez 0 on 1 out).  SH–Parnell 2 (4,off Lowe,off Medlen); McCann (2,off Feliciano); Escobar (5,off Rodriguez).  IBB–Beltran (9,by Lowe); Murphy (3,by Acosta); Escobar (3,by Feliciano); LaRoche (9,by Rodriguez).  Team LOB–14.  SF–Infante (4,off Rodriguez).  HBP–McCann (5,by Rodriguez).  Team–12.  U-HP–Mike Estabrook, 1B–Dan Iassogna, 2B–Larry Vanover, 3B–Sam Holbrook.  T–3:32.  A–17,988.
